Creative Guidelines for Portfolios

There are many general misconceptions associated with what is expected for your architecture application portfolio. I'll just give you one: YOU DON'T HAVE TO BE AN ARCHITECT What do I mean by this? Most people believe that architecture departments want to see how good of an architect you already are. Failed portfolios will often include CAD drawings, building floor plans, etc. Remember this: what would architecture schools teach students if all accepted applicants were already architects? Your portfolio doesn't have to include a single building design in it. But it must include creativity.
